What Exactly Is Group Coaching? (And What It’s Not)

First, let’s clear up a few things. When you hear the term group coaching, you might picture a stuffy lecture or a generic workshop where you’re just a face in the crowd. That couldn’t be further from the truth.

Think of it instead as a facilitated mastermind. A group coaching program is a structured, confidential, and collaborative environment where a small group of like-minded individuals meet regularly to work on their goals. Led by a professional Group Coach, these sessions are not about a one-to-many delivery of information. On the contrary, they are about fostering a dynamic conversation where members learn as much from each other as they do from the coach. It’s a powerful fusion of individual attention and collective wisdom, designed to create momentum and accountability.

This is fundamentally different from therapy, which focuses on healing the past, and it’s more interactive than a traditional consulting engagement. Coaching in groups is forward-focused, action-oriented, and built on the power of shared human experience.


How Does Group Coaching Build Community and Fight Isolation?

One of the most immediate and profound benefits of joining a coaching group is the instant sense of community. In our day-to-day professional lives, we often wear a mask of invulnerability. We’re hesitant to admit we don’t have all the answers or that we’re struggling with a particular challenge.

However, within the safe confines of peer coaching groups, that armor comes off. When one member bravely shares a struggle, it creates a ripple effect. Others in the group nod in recognition, often saying, “I’ve been feeling the exact same way.” Suddenly, you’re not alone anymore. That burden you thought was yours to carry exclusively is shared, and its weight is instantly lessened.

This shared vulnerability builds a powerful bond of trust and mutual respect. It’s like having your own personal board of directors, a dedicated impact group of peers who are genuinely invested in your success. They celebrate your wins, help you navigate your challenges, and provide the encouragement you need to keep moving forward. In a world that’s more digitally connected yet personally disconnected than ever, this human-to-human support system is invaluable.

More Than Just Talk: The Tangible Benefits

The experience is empowering, but the results are practical and measurable. Participants in our programs consistently report tangible improvements in their careers and lives. Here are just a few of the concrete benefits:

  • Rock-Solid Accountability: The group becomes your accountability partner, ensuring you follow through on the commitments you make to yourself.
  • A Wealth of Diverse Solutions: You get to borrow from the life experiences, skills, and knowledge of the entire group, unlocking solutions you’d never find alone.
  • Accelerated Learning: You learn vicariously from the challenges and successes of others, helping you avoid pitfalls and adopt proven strategies.
  • Enhanced Leadership Skills: You naturally hone your ability to listen, give constructive feedback, and communicate your ideas with more confidence and clarity.
